Tim Sherwood 'convinced' Benteke will stay at Aston Villa

Tim Sherwood doesn't need to speak with Christian Benteke to know that the Belgian international is committed to staying with Aston Villa.

Benteke has been linked with a move away from the club after yet another strong finish to the Premier League campaign, but Sherwood is confident the striker will don the claret and blue next season.

"I have no reason to believe he wants to seek employment elsewhere," Sherwood told reporters ahead of Villa's encounter with Burnley on Sunday. "He seems to be very happy here and this morning, at training, he was smiling.

"He knows there are big games coming up on Sunday and the cup final and I think he wants to be at this football club. I'm convinced of that.

"I'd believe him if he told me he wanted to be at this club next season, but he hasn't told me because I haven't actually asked him the question."

Sherwood's arrival at Villa Park in February coincided with Benteke's blistering scoring run. Following a rather slow start to the season, the 24-year-old has registered 11 goals in his last 10 Premier League matches.

His rejuvenated presence in attack also helped Villa book a place in the FA Cup final, where they will look to capture their first title in the tournament since 1957 during a clash with Arsenal on May 30 at Wembley Stadium.
